    This piece focuses upon the Hypotension Predictive Index (HPI) technology. We look at the validation process of HPI, addressing criticisms and clarifying its predictive ability for hemodynamic instability. How important is it to understand the underlying causes of instability rather than solely relying on blood pressure readings? What is the role of HPI in early detection and proactive management? The discussion also touches on the limitations of traditional mean arterial pressure (MAP) monitoring and the need for a holistic approach to hemodynamic assessment.
    Presented by Desiree Chappell, TopMedTalk’s co-editor in Chief, speaking with Monty Mythen, Senior Vice President Medical Affairs, Edwards Lifesciences, Critical Care, Emeritus Professor of Anaesthesia and Critical Care, University College London, Thomas Sheeran, Senior Director Medical Affairs, Edwards Lifesciences, and Simon Davies, Consultant Anaesthetist at York Teaching Hospital NHS Foundation Trust.

    Hear us discuss the prestigious journal "Anesthesia and Analgesia", affiliated with the International Anesthesia Research Society (IARS). Listen to how it maintains its status as one of the top-ranked journals in its field, the importance of its readability and accessibility. Learn about the journal’s rapid review process and diverse editorial board that reflects global and thematic diversity. Also; transitioning to digital formats, the evolving nature of manuscript submissions, the integration of AI and the journal's commitment to gender and intellectual diversity.
    We also discuss peer review workshops and an editorial fellowship scheme, allowing early career researchers to learn about manuscript handling and review.
